Richard A. Hoppmann MD, FACP, FAIUM is a Professor of Medicine and Past Dean at the University of South Carolina School of Medicine Ultrasound Institute in Columbia, SC. He is board certified in Internal Medicine and Rheumatology. In 2006, he introduced an integrated ultrasound curriculum (iUSC) across all four years of medical student education. He is founder and served as the first President of the Society of Ultrasound in Medical Education (SUSME). Dr Hoppmann is President of the American Institute of Ultrasound in Medicine and a Past President of the World Interactive Network Focused on Critical Ultrasound (WINFOCUS). He has published and presented extensively on ultrasound education, has been the recipient of over $2M in ultrasound education grants, and has been issued five patents related to ultrasound and ultrasound education.
